About the athlete

Kelly Simm

Team GB Gymnast

Kelly grew up in the south of England and tried her hand at lots of different sports. One day, while she was on a trampoline, she noticed the gymnasts. Aged 6, she decided to give it a go and has built an entire career while at that same gymnastics club. Kelly was selected for the GB team aged 16 and has been a member for over 10 years. She has won medals at four Commonwealth Games, including team gold at her international debut in Glasgow in 2015. Other major achievements include being the first British gymnast to win the individual all-around World University Games in 2015, winning a total of three medals in the the Games, being British All Around Champion in 2018, and winning a World Championship team bronze medal – a record which remains the only time in history the Great Britain team have won a world medal!
